About Gaer Maesmynach

Gaer Maesmynach is a mountain summit in the Cardigan to the Elan Valley region in the county of Cardiganshire [Ceredigion], Wales. Gaer Maesmynach is 210 metres high with a prominence of 37 metres. The summit can be identified by: no feature: ground at NW end of hill fort Additional Notes: ground at SE end of hill fort is c 30cm lower All the walks up Gaer Maesmynach on Mud and Routes can be seen above.
